Ukrainian pianist Elena Pogulyaeva (picture) and Maltese saxophonist Carlo Muscat will tomorrow be performing in Valletta as part of The Strada Stretta Concept. They will present a series of compositions focusing on the art of French song, including works by composers Maurice Ravel, Darius Milhaud, Camille Saint-Saens, Erik Satie, Francis Poulenc, Gabriel Fauré, Jules Massenet and Claude Debussy.

Strada Stretta – Shades of Music is being held at the Splendid in Strait Street, Valletta, tomorrow at 8pm. Entrance is free.
